Awesome idea, but the fact that they wait to tell you minimum deposits until after you set up an account & don't disclose the fees to use the core functionality of the app until after you've already invested in a tracker is incredibly sketchy. The structure also doesn't really make sense unless you're investing well over the $500 minimum. Had they been transparent, I wouldn't have set up an account, so I guess they know what they're doing. EDIT: The issue is the lack of transparency.

The monetization model is insanely sneaky. They only ever inform you sign up for a pilot and invest at least $500. Then they tell you the autopilot feature cost $99/year after you've purchased the stocks. Then after you subscribe, you have to pay the same fee for other pilots. So if you're using portfolios from 5 different pilots, that's $500 year.
Not feeling great about this, had higher hopes.
